About Dundy County Hospital

Dundy County Hospital is a healthcare organization providing General Acute Care Hospital - Critical Access services, with specialized expertise in Critical Access, registered under National Provider Identifier (NPI) number 1093802688.

The authorized official for Dundy County Hospital is JEREMIAH HANES. The organization is headquartered at 1313 N CHEYENNE ST, Benkelman, Nebraska 69021. The main office can be reached at (308) 423-2204.

Dundy County Hospital has been NPI-registered since 2006.

What is a Type 2 NPI (Organization)?

A Type 2 NPI is assigned to healthcare organizations such as hospitals, group practices, clinics, and other medical entities. Unlike Type 1 NPIs issued to individual providers, a Type 2 NPI identifies the organization itself and is used for billing, claims processing, and identification in healthcare transactions.
